返回

Tailwind CSS:解锁原子化 CSS 的强大潜力

前端

在当今飞速发展的网络环境中,打造美观且响应迅速的网站至关重要。Tailwind CSS 作为一种革命性的原子化 CSS 框架,正迅速成为网页设计领域炙手可热的明星,其独到的优势赋予开发者超乎想象的便利和灵活性。

在这篇深入浅出的文章中,我们将深入探讨 Tailwind CSS 的核心优势,帮助你透彻了解为何它值得你认真考虑。从其卓越的可定制性到极高的开发效率,我们将会为你揭示 Tailwind CSS 在构建现代化、引人入胜的网站时所具备的强大潜力。

Tailwind CSS 的独到优势

1. 无与伦比的可定制性

Tailwind CSS 真正的魅力在于其无与伦比的可定制性。它提供了一组预定义的基础类,这些类可以灵活组合,以创建定制的 UI 组件,满足你的特定需求。这种模块化的方法消除了冗余代码,使你能够快速构建复杂而独特的界面。

2. 极高的开发效率

与传统 CSS 框架相比,Tailwind CSS 显著提升了开发效率。其简洁明了的语法和直观的命名约定让开发者能够直观地编写样式,无需花费大量时间在样式规则的书写上。此外,Tailwind CSS 提供了各种实用工具和扩展,进一步简化了开发过程。

3. 响应式设计无缝集成

在当今多设备时代,打造响应式网站至关重要。Tailwind CSS 天生支持响应式设计,提供了一系列预定义的响应式类,使你可以轻松创建适应不同屏幕尺寸和设备的布局。这种无缝集成消除了响应式设计带来的复杂性,让你专注于打造用户友好的体验。

实践中的 Tailwind CSS

了解了 Tailwind CSS 的核心优势后,让我们看看它在实践中的应用。假设我们想要创建一个带有按钮、输入框和标题的简单表单。使用 Tailwind CSS,我们可以轻松编写以下代码:

<div class="flex flex-col gap-4">
  <button class="bg-blue-500 hover:bg-blue-700 text-white px-4 py-2 rounded">提交</button>
  <input class="border border-gray-300 px-4 py-2 rounded" type="text" placeholder="你的名字" />
  <h1 class="text-2xl font-bold">欢迎来到 Tailwind CSS 的世界</h1>
</div>

通过这段简洁的代码,我们轻松创建了具有定制样式的交互式表单。Tailwind CSS 的类名直观且易于记忆,使开发者能够快速构建视觉上令人愉悦的界面,同时保持代码的整洁和可维护性。

结论

Tailwind CSS 的优势显而易见,它为开发者提供了无与伦比的可定制性、极高的开发效率和无缝的响应式设计集成。无论是构建简单的网站还是复杂的多页面应用程序,Tailwind CSS 都是一种理想的选择。通过采用 Tailwind CSS,开发者可以节省大量时间和精力,同时创建美观且响应迅速的网站,满足用户不断增长的期望。

因此,如果你正在寻找一种提升网页设计技能的方法,或者正在探索一种新的 CSS 框架,那么 Tailwind CSS 绝对值得你认真考虑。其强大的功能和易用性相结合,将彻底改变你的开发工作流程,为你带来前所未有的自由和创造力。